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of Dillon County?

The total population of Dillon County is approximately 27,862. The largest age group is 35-64 year olds. This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Is Dillon County walkable and transit-friendly?

Based on local geographic data, Dillon County has an amenity and walkability score of 61/100 and a transit score of 70/100. This indicates moderate access to local amenities and transportation.

Do more people rent or own homes in Dillon County?

The housing market in Dillon County is predominantly driven by homeowners, with 65% of housing units being owner-occupied and 35% being renter-occupied.
